3.3 Lifetime and period of use
The maximum lifetime of this product is 12 years after the date of production (storage
max. 2 years at the manufacturer, useful life max. 10 years from the date of purchase).
The useful life (from the date of purchase) of this product is 10 years, but it may depend
on several factors. It is therefore possible that the product will have to be disposed of
earlier. Extreme conditions, environmental influence, damage, storage and transport
may influence the life time of the product.
If you are not sure if this product can be used safely, do not use it. Send it to MARK
Save A Life for inspection, repair or retire it.

5.2 Cleaning
• Clean the straps with a soft brush (wet or dry), using mild soap and water.
• Wash the overall turned inside-out in a washing bag with 40°C in the washing machi-
ne and then rinse it with clear water.
• Air-dry this product in an airy, shaded place.
• Never tumble-dry, never let it dry in the sun or over a heat source.
• Iron this product at max. 1 point. Never iron the straps.
• Never use chemical detergents.

TRANSPORT AND STORAGE
Observe these safety notes to ensure safe storage and transport of this product.
• Store this product at room temperature and keep it away from mechanical (e.g. sharp
edges) or chemical (e.g. acids, gases) hazards and UV radiation. Keep this product
dry.
• Store and transport this product in its original (or an equivalent) packaging.
• Check the packaging regularly to see if it is damaged, especially if the product is used
as emergency equipment only and therefore sealed in vacuum packaging.
